Wigan boss Roberto Martinez has slammed his much-changed side after they lost 4-1 at Blackpool in the second round of the Carling Cup.
The Spaniard made nine changes with the likes of Mike Pollitt, Marlon King, Ben Watson and Erik Edman all starting the embarrassing defeat.
Martinez claimed his team showed little cohesion and he clearly expected more from his squad men.
He moaned: "We can learn a lot from this defeat. We tried to show too much individually, we never played as a team and there is no excuse.
"As a professional footballer you need to be ready for the chance when it comes along. Those who have not been involved in the league games were given an opportunity but it was not good enough."
